Latin
Etymology
Future active participle of adveniō.
Participle
adventūrus (feminine adventūra, neuter adventūrum); first/second-declension participle
- about to arrive
Declension
First/second-declension adjective.
Derived terms
- *adventūra (Vulgar Latin), adventūra (Medieval Latin)
Noun
adventūrus m (genitive adventūrī); second declension
- an adventure
Declension
Second-declension noun.
